Big Agnes Tiger Wall Tent
Best ultralight shelter for backpackers prioritizing weight savings and livable space.
This is the gold standard for backpackers who refuse to choose between ultralight weight and actual livability. While the single-pole architecture requires a bit more finesse to pitch than freestanding alternatives, the massive interior volume and dual-vestibule convenience make it worth every ounce of effort.

Who it's for
- Thru-hikers prioritizing minimal pack weight for long-distance treks
- Backpacking duos needing easy access and separate gear storage
- Campers wanting spacious interiors without complex setup routines
Who should skip it
- Hikers who prioritize durability over saving every possible ounce
- Budget-conscious backpackers seeking value-oriented gear options
- Mountaineers camping on rocky terrain or wooden platforms
Performance breakdown
Portability
Featherweight design makes this an effortless carry for long-distance backpacking trips.
Setup Speed
Single-pole architecture and intuitive buckles ensure a frustration-free campsite assembly.
Interior Livability
High-volume pole geometry creates surprisingly generous headroom for a two-person shelter.
Weather Protection
Silicone-treated rip-stop fabric reliably sheds rain while maintaining a minimal footprint.
Gear Storage
Dual vestibules and oversized ceiling pockets keep essentials organized and accessible.
Ventilation
Strategic low-venting features effectively minimize condensation during humid, three-season nights.
